freddy the beard said:Got a PM request from Punter about confirmation of a Rack story. There was this ex-pug, Jimmy, that used to hang in the Rack. He was brutally obnoxious. He stuck his nose in everybody's business. Finally one of the mob guys ordered a hit, just to rid him out of the joint. He was an old man but he was pretty tough. He got grabbed, beaten to a pulp and thrown in a dumpster. Lo and behold. a few days later he shows back up like nothing happened. The mobsters gave up on him after that.
That's the same guy that Popcorn Miller had a problem with. Even after the dumpster incident this guy didn't slow his act down. He was interfering in Popcorn's game and the Corn warned him to stop. Jimmy paid no heed. The next day Corn came into the pool room with a cue ball in a sock. He went up to Jimmy and conked him with it. He still stayed a pest, but he at least stayed away from the Corn's games after that.
Philly's Joel Marx also took Jimmy outside and gave him a strumming.
I wasn't there for the dumpster incident, I just heard, so there is probably more to that story, but I did attend Popcorn and Joel's events.
